Ingredients

  • ½ cup dry lentils
  • 1 ½ cups water
  • ½ (15 ounce) can garbanzo beans, drained
  • 2 tomatoes, chopped
  • 4 green onions, chopped
  • 2 minced hot green chile peppers
  • 1 green bell pepper, chopped
  • ½ yellow b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 red b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 lime, juiced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• ¼ c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• salt to taste

Information

  • Servings: 5
  • Yield: 5 servings

  • Place lentils and water in a pot. Bring water to boil, reduce to simmer. Cook for 30 minutes or until tender.
  • In a medium size mixing bowl combine lentils, chickpeas, tomatoes, green onions, green chilies, bell peppers, lime juice, olive oil, cilantro, and salt to taste. Toss well. Chill for 20 minutes. Serve chilled.
  • Nutrition

    190 cal.

    • Total Fat: 6g
    • Saturated Fat: 1g
    • Sodium: 94mg
    • Total Carbohydrate: 28g
    • Dietary Fiber: 10g
    • Total Sugars: 5g
    • Protein: 8g
    • Vitamin C: 142mg
    • Calcium: 49mg
    • Iron: 3mg
    • Potassium: 599mg
